Formation Développer avec Oracle PL/SQL

Formation Développer avec Oracle PL/SQL

En suivant la formation Développer avec Oracle PL/SQL, dispensée par notre cabinet de formation, vous découvrirez tous les détails qui vous seront utiles pour améliorer vos compétences pour Développer avec Oracle PL/SQL.

Objectifs de la formation Développer avec Oracle PL/SQL :

Formation Atelier SQL pour IBM DB2

Les objectifs de la formation sont  :

  • Connaître et utiliser le langage procédural PL/SQL et les objets stockés dans le noyau : procédure, fonction, package, trigger
  • Savoir créer des blocs PL/SQL qui puissent être partagés par plusieurs applications, forms ou reports
  • Disposer d’indications pratiques pour développer un code PL/SQL plus performant et surtout plus pertinent

Programme de la formation Développer avec Oracle PL/SQL :

Formation Développer avec Oracle PL/SQL

Le Programme de la formation est détaillé ci-dessous :

ENVIRONNEMENT ET INTÉGRATION DANS L’ARCHITECTURE DES PRODUITS ORACLE

  • Développer un bloc simple en PL/SQL
  • Syntaxe de base du langage pour écrire des blocs simples
  • Blocs imbriqués

DÉCLARER, UTILISER DES VARIABLES ET CONSTANTES

  • Déclaration et utilisation de variables simples
  • Variables de type composite : tables PL/SQL, records, LOB, Bind variables
  • Portée d’une variable

UTILISATION DE TYPES COMPOSITES

CRÉATION ET UTILISATION DE RECORDS

CRÉATION ET UTILISATION DE TABLES PL/SQL

INSTRUCTIONS SQL

  • Utilisation des commandes LMD
  • Gestion des transactions
  • Fonctions SQL à l’intérieur des blocs PL/SQL
  • Les limites de SQL
  • La syntaxe particulière de l’ordre SELECT dans un bloc PL/SQL

ÉCRIRE DES TRAITEMENTS CONDITIONNELS ET DES TRAITEMENTS RÉPÉTITIFS

  • L’instruction IF pour les traitements conditionnels
  • Les traitements répétitifs à l’aide de la boucle de base LOOP
  • Boucle FOR et WHILE

DÉCLARER ET UTILISER DES CURSEURS

  • SELECT ramenant plus d’une ligne
  • Mises à jour sur les données traitées par un curseur
  • Simplification d’écriture avec la boucle FOR

PERSONNALISER LE TRAITEMENT DES ERREURS

UTILISER LES EXCEPTIONS PRÉDÉFINIES

  • Exceptions déclarées dans le bloc PL/SQL
  • Gestion des erreurs applicatives

CRÉATION DE PROCÉDURES ET DE FONCTIONS STOCKÉES

  • Création, compilation et stockage des programmes avec SQL+
  • Définition et utilisation des paramètres des sous-programmes
  • Les déclencheurs

APPELS DES OBJETS STOCKÉS

  • Utilisation des fonctions stockées directement dans le langage SQL

UTILISATION DES PACKAGES ORACLE

  • DBMS_PIPE : communication entre deux sessions
  • DBMS_OUTPUT : interface de sortie pour les blocs PL/SQL
  • DBMS_DDL : accès à certains ordres LDD
  • DBMS_JOB : planification et lancement de tâches
  • DBMS_SQL : écriture de SQL dynamique
  • UTL_FILE : interface I/O dans les fichiers pour les blocs PL/SQL

Approche pédagogique :

cabinet de formation au Maroc

Notre approche pédagogique pour cette Formation consiste en :

  • Cas pratiques
  • Remise d’outils
  • Echanges d’expériences

Participants de la Formation :

cabinet de formation au Maroc

Les personnes qui peuvent participer à cette formation sont les :

N’hésitez pas à contacter le cabinet New Performance Management

pour lui confier votre

ingénierie de formation ou pour vos besoins en formation :

En présentiel- A distance- En Elearning

Merci.

New Performance Management est un cabinet de formation au Maroc avec un ADN Africain à travers plusieurs partenariats stratégiques avec d’Autres Cabinets de Formation en Afrique.

Présent sur le marché depuis 2011, notre équipe dynamique ne cesse de développer ses Process afin de répondre aux besoins évolutifs de sa clientèle en matière de formation Professionnelle.

PRÉSENTATION DE PL/SQL

ENVIRONNEMENT ET INTÉGRATION DANS L\'ARCHITECTURE DES PRODUITS ORACLE

1
Développer un bloc simple en PL/SQL
2
Syntaxe de base du langage pour écrire des blocs simples
3
Blocs imbriqués

DÉCLARER/ UTILISER DES VARIABLES ET CONSTANTES

1
Déclaration et utilisation de variables simples
2
Variables de type composite : tables PL/SQL, records, LOB, Bind variables
3
Portée d’une variable

UTILISATION DE TYPES COMPOSITES

CRÉATION ET UTILISATION DE RECORDS

CRÉATION ET UTILISATION DE TABLES PL/SQL

INSTRUCTIONS SQL

1
Utilisation des commandes LMD
2
Gestion des transactions
3
Fonctions SQL à l’intérieur des blocs PL/SQL
4
Les limites de SQL
5
La syntaxe particulière de l’ordre SELECT dans un bloc PL/SQL

ÉCRIRE DES TRAITEMENTS CONDITIONNELS ET DES TRAITEMENTS RÉPÉTITIFS

1
L’instruction IF pour les traitements conditionnels
2
Les traitements répétitifs à l’aide de la boucle de base LOOP
3
Boucle FOR et WHILE

DÉCLARER ET UTILISER DES CURSEURS

1
SELECT ramenant plus d’une ligne
2
Mises à jour sur les données traitées par un curseur
3
Simplification d’écriture avec la boucle FOR

PERSONNALISER LE TRAITEMENT DES ERREURS

UTILISER LES EXCEPTIONS PRÉDÉFINIES

1
Exceptions déclarées dans le bloc PL/SQL
2
Exceptions déclarées dans le bloc PL/SQL

CRÉATION DE PROCÉDURES ET DE FONCTIONS STOCKÉES

1
Création, compilation et stockage des programmes avec SQL+
2
Définition et utilisation des paramètres des sous-programmes
3
Les déclencheurs

APPELS DES OBJETS STOCKÉS

1
Utilisation des fonctions stockées directement dans le langage SQL

UTILISATION DES PACKAGES ORACLE

1
DBMS_PIPE : communication entre deux sessions
2
DBMS_OUTPUT : interface de sortie pour les blocs PL/SQL
3
DBMS_DDL : accès à certains ordres LDD
4
DBMS_JOB : planification et lancement de tâches
5
DBMS_SQL : écriture de SQL dynamique
6
UTL_FILE : interface I/O dans les fichiers pour les blocs PL/SQL

Vous souhaitez développer les compétences de vos collaborateurs pour Développer avec Oracle PL/SQL ? Vous trouvez ICI la formation Développer avec Oracle PL/SQL idéale sélectionnée pour vous et dispensées par notre cabinet de formation au Maroc dans toutes les villes du Royaume : Casablanca- Rabat- Tanger- Kénitra- Marrakech- El Jadida- Laayoune… !


Soyez le premier à ajouter une critique.

Veuillez vous connecter pour laisser un commentaire
Ajouter à la liste de souhaits
Inscrit: 0 étudiant
Durée: 3 jours
Conférences: 29
Niveau: Avancé

Archive

Working hours

Monday 9:30 am - 6.00 pm
Tuesday 9:30 am - 6.00 pm
Wednesday 9:30 am - 6.00 pm
Thursday 9:30 am - 6.00 pm
Friday 9:30 am - 5.00 pm
Saturday Closed
Sunday Closed